更新程序集版本MvcSportStore

时间:2014-08-21 06:12:48

标签: asp.net-mvc assemblies

我试图在关于MVC的书中关注一个例子但是在尝试构建项目时我遇到了错误。

这是错误:

  

错误2汇编' SportsStore.WebUI,Version = 1.0.0.0,Culture = neutral,PublicKeyToken = null'使用' System.Web.Mvc,Version = 5.1.0.0,Culture = neutral,PublicKeyToken = 31bf3856ad364e35'它的版本高于引用的程序集System.Web.Mvc,Version = 5.0.0.0,Culture = neutral,PublicKeyToken = 31bf3856ad364e35' c:\ Users \ XXX \ Documents \ Visual Studio 2013 \ Projects \ Sport \ SportsStore.WebUI \ bin \ SportsStore.WebUI.dll SportsStore.UnitTests

在我看来,我正在运行同一个程序集的两个不同版本,我应该更新或者" downndate"其中之一?有人可以建议哪个文件以及如何更改它? 谢谢

1 个答案:

答案 0 :(得分:3)

答案可能有点太晚,但希望它可以帮助别人。我遇到了类似的问题,我通过删除较低版本并在包管理器控制台

中运行下面的命令来解决它

install-package Microsoft.AspNet.Mvc -version 5.2.0